WP60 HVK is a 2011 Renault Twingo in Black with a 1,149c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2011 Renault Twingo models, the average MOT pass rate is 74.1% with a typical mileage of 48,708 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Renault Twingo fails its MOT is track rod end ball joint has excessive play, accounting for 7,998 recorded failures. If you're considering buying WP60 HVK,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Renault Twingo typically stays on UK roads for around 19 years. At 15 years old, this Renault Twingo is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
